Output 531223194abbb04317efcb292a514e883a88ff7eba5e04a80aba119d9d37a53b:1

value
750755015
script pubkey
OP_0 OP_PUSHBYTES_20 fd89ba92c1d8651c8005f57966081b59dbbfdb62
address
ltc1qlkym4ykpmpj3eqq974ukvzqmt8dmlkmzzrpycp
transaction
531223194abbb04317efcb292a514e883a88ff7eba5e04a80aba119d9d37a53b
spent
true